But I guess lots of people weren't too busy in the aftermath of the hurricane that passed over this past weekend. Hurricane Irene became a threat to us over the weekend. It began Saturday with the announcement that all transit would stop in preparation of the hurricane. Apparently it was tearing up the East coast. It was a level 2 hurricane which isn't too bad but is still pretty dangerous. So we were pretty much stuck with no transportation. We really couldn't work because there was no way for us to travel. It was a tough two days because we had to stay in both Saturday and Sunday. Church was cancelled in all the stakes in the city. It was way crazy and we were expecting the worse. Luckily the hurricane started to die out by the time it reached New York. We received harsh rain on Saturday night but beside that there wasn't too much to worry about. We were starving a lot though because we didn't have lots of food and lots of the stores were closed because of the weather. We got through the weekend though and on Monday it was such a nice day. Nice and sunny with a gentle breeze. All seems to be back to normal. There has been nothing but sunshine since the weekend. It's definitely an experience I will remember. Good weather and lots of fun here. Yesterday night we stayed an extra
hour after the deaf institute class finished because we were doing ABC
and 123 stories. That's when you take the signs 123 or ABCs and you
use them to tell a story. It was really fun and we all had a good
laugh about it. I love those things about ASL when you just have to be
really creative and stuff. It's really lots of fun. Haven't done much
